<p>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To efficiently vibrate a meniscus.SOLUTION: A liquid discharge device includes an actuator for applying pressure to ink in an individual ink flow passage. The meniscus of a discharge port is vibrated in a degree of not discharging the ink by supplying a non-discharge driving signal to an individual electrode of the actuator. The non-discharge driving signal alternately includes an H signal of making electric potential of the individual electrode V0 and an L signal of making the electric potential of the individual electrode Vg. Thus, a plurality of pulses are included in the non-discharge driving signal. A time interval Wb of the pulses is a natural oscillation period or more of the individual ink flow passage, and is the length or less of adding two times of the length of a transition period until the electric potential of the individual electrode becomes the V0 from the Vg, to the natural oscillation period.</p> |
